数据库绘制工具是什么
-
数据库绘制工具是一种用于设计、建模和绘制数据库结构的软件工具。它提供了一个可视化的界面,使用户能够创建和编辑数据库对象,如表、列、关系和约束等。数据库绘制工具通常具有以下功能:
-
数据库建模:数据库绘制工具可以让用户使用图形化界面来设计数据库模型。它提供了各种建模工具,如实体关系图(ER图)、UML图等,使用户能够轻松地创建和编辑数据库模型。
-
表设计:数据库绘制工具允许用户创建和编辑表结构。用户可以定义表的列、数据类型、长度、约束条件等。一些数据库绘制工具还提供了表关系的可视化工具,使用户能够定义表之间的关系,如主键、外键等。
-
数据库脚本生成:数据库绘制工具可以将设计好的数据库模型转换为数据库脚本。用户可以选择生成不同的脚本语言,如SQL脚本、DDL脚本等。这样,用户就可以将数据库模型导出到不同的数据库管理系统中。
-
数据库文档生成:数据库绘制工具通常具有生成数据库文档的功能。用户可以选择生成不同格式的文档,如HTML、PDF等。生成的文档包含了数据库的详细信息,如表结构、列定义、关系、约束等,方便用户进行文档化和分享。
-
可视化查询:一些高级的数据库绘制工具还提供了可视化查询的功能。用户可以使用图形化界面来构建和执行查询,而不需要编写复杂的SQL语句。这使得用户可以更直观地操作数据库,并快速获取所需的数据。
总之,数据库绘制工具是一种强大的工具,它简化了数据库设计和管理的过程,提高了工作效率,并帮助用户更好地理解和使用数据库。
1年前 -
-
数据库绘制工具是一种用于设计和绘制数据库结构的软件工具。它可以帮助数据库管理员、开发人员和数据分析师等专业人员在设计和开发数据库时进行可视化建模和设计。数据库绘制工具通常提供了一系列的功能,使用户能够创建、编辑和管理数据库模型,包括表、列、关系、主键、外键等。同时,它还可以生成数据库模型的图形化表示,用于展示和共享数据库结构。数据库绘制工具的主要功能包括:
- 数据库模型设计:数据库绘制工具提供了丰富的绘图工具和符号库,用户可以通过拖拽和连接符号来创建表、列、关系等数据库对象,并进行属性的定义和设置。用户可以根据需求自定义对象的颜色、大小、形状等属性,以便更好地展示数据库结构和关系。
- 数据库模型验证:数据库绘制工具可以对数据库模型进行验证,确保其符合数据库设计规范和约束。它可以检查模型中的冗余、重复、不一致等问题,并给出相应的提示和建议。这有助于提高数据库的质量和性能。
- 数据库模型文档生成:数据库绘制工具可以根据数据库模型自动生成文档,包括表结构、关系、属性、约束等信息。这样可以方便用户进行数据库文档的编写和维护,同时也可以与其他团队成员共享和交流。
- 数据库脚本生成:数据库绘制工具可以根据数据库模型生成数据库脚本,包括DDL语句、数据类型、索引、触发器等。这样可以方便用户将数据库模型转化为实际的数据库结构,加快开发和部署的速度。
- 数据库模型版本管理:数据库绘制工具可以对数据库模型进行版本管理,记录模型的修改历史和变更信息。这对于团队协作和项目追踪非常重要,可以避免数据丢失和冲突问题。
总之,数据库绘制工具是一种非常有用的软件工具,它可以帮助用户快速、准确地设计和绘制数据库结构,提高数据库设计的效率和质量。
1年前 -
数据库绘制工具是一种用于设计和绘制数据库结构的软件工具。它提供了一种直观且易于理解的方式来创建和管理数据库,以及定义数据库中的表、字段、关系和约束等。数据库绘制工具通常具有可视化界面,可以帮助开发人员和数据库管理员更好地理解和规划数据库结构,从而提高数据库设计的效率和准确性。
常见的数据库绘制工具有以下几种:
-
ERWin:ERWin是一款功能强大的数据库设计工具,它支持多种数据库管理系统(如Oracle、SQL Server、MySQL等)的设计和管理。它提供了丰富的功能,包括实体关系图绘制、表设计、索引设计、数据模型验证等。
-
PowerDesigner:PowerDesigner是一款综合性的数据库设计工具,它支持多种数据库管理系统,并提供了全面的设计和管理功能。它能够绘制实体关系图、逻辑模型、物理模型,并支持反向工程和正向工程等功能。
-
MySQL Workbench:MySQL Workbench是MySQL官方推出的一款数据库设计工具,它专门用于MySQL数据库的设计和管理。它提供了图形化界面,可以绘制实体关系图、表设计,并支持数据库连接和查询等功能。
-
Navicat:Navicat是一款通用的数据库管理工具,它支持多种数据库管理系统,并提供了数据库设计和管理的功能。它具有直观的用户界面,可以绘制实体关系图、表设计,并支持数据导入、导出和查询等操作。
-
SQL Server Management Studio:SQL Server Management Studio是微软官方推出的用于管理和设计SQL Server数据库的工具。它提供了丰富的功能,包括数据库设计、查询、备份和还原等操作。
使用数据库绘制工具,通常可以按照以下流程进行操作:
-
创建新的数据库项目:打开数据库绘制工具,选择新建项目,命名并选择适当的数据库类型。
-
绘制实体关系图:在项目中绘制实体关系图,包括表和实体之间的关系。可以使用工具提供的图形化界面进行拖拽和连接操作,也可以手动输入代码进行设计。
-
设计表结构:在实体关系图上添加表,定义表的字段、数据类型、长度、约束等。可以设置主键、外键、索引等约束条件,以及字段之间的关系。
-
进行数据模型验证:使用工具提供的验证功能,检查数据模型的完整性和合理性。可以检查表之间的关系是否正确,字段是否符合规范等。
-
生成数据库脚本:根据设计好的数据库模型,生成相应的数据库脚本。可以选择生成DDL语句,然后执行脚本来创建数据库和表结构。
-
数据库管理和维护:使用工具提供的数据库管理功能,可以对数据库进行管理和维护。包括数据导入、导出、查询、备份、还原等操作。
总之,数据库绘制工具是一种帮助开发人员和数据库管理员设计和管理数据库的工具。通过使用数据库绘制工具,可以更快速、准确地设计和创建数据库结构,提高数据库设计的效率和质量。
1年前 -